Clinical presentation of the first demyelinating event in pediatrics
Agustina Del Rosario Sbruzzi1, Salome Nasif2, Macarena Coloski3
1Hospital de Niños Pedro de Elizalde. sbruzziagustina@gmail.com.
Introduction:
Isolated Clinical Syndrome (ACS) refers to the first clinical event with characteristics suggestive of multiple sclerosis (MS).
Clinical Case:
We report the case of a previously healthy 8-year-old male patient hospitalized for altered gait with suspicion of transverse myelitis. Spinal MRI was performed showing evidence of hyperintense D3-D5 lesion in T2. He receives treatment with intravenous corticosteroid therapy and with the result of oligoclonal bands in serum and CSF, a diagnosis of ACS is made.
Conclusion:
The objective is to describe a rare form of manifestation of demyelinating disease in pediatric age and to assess the importance of timely diagnosis and treatment.
